SelectTech 552 Adjustable Dumbbells
Overview
The SelectTech 552 scores high on effectiveness (85/100) because adjustable dumbbells facilitate proven resistance training protocols, with meta-analyses (e.g., PMID 37582807: free weights match machines for strength gains; PMID 34609100: similar hypertrophy) confirming efficacy for muscle building and strength across populations. Key strengths
- Versatile 5-52.5 lb adjustments in 2.5 lb increments (15 settings), replaces 15 fixed dumbbell pairs
- Space-saving compact design ideal for home gyms
- Good grip and lower-weight options for beginners/toning
Our analysis
Avoid the SelectTech 552 due to ongoing CPSC recall and documented injuries from dislodging plates. Consider safer alternatives like PowerBlock or REP adjustable dumbbells. Wait for verified improvements in replacement models like Results Series.
